Thus it is affirmed of the Martins, with whom these pages are in large part concerned, that they descend from Sir Oliver Martyn, who held high command in Richard I.s army, and having clung loyally to that monarch when evil fate befel him, was imprisoned with his royal master and died in the Austrian dungeon ere yet Blondel had come singing his rondels beneath its window a story curiously confirmed by the finding of recent years, within one of the ancient fortress monasteries of Bohemia, of a manuscript wherein the name of the solitary attendant who accompanied Richard, when he endeavoured after his shipwreck to make his way in disguise across Europe, is given as Martin. From the very earliest times of which there is record fourteen families from amongst the English colonists those of Athy, Blake, Bodkin, Browne, D'Arcy, Deane, Faunt, French, Joyce, Kirwan, Lynch, Martin, Morris, and Skerrett attained a supremacy over the rest and formed a close oligarchy . John Martin (b.ca.1620) emigrated from England to Casco, Maine in 1637, and married Esther Roberts in 1646.
